Facultad de Ingeniería en Sistemas
Campus Juticalpa
Taller de Hardware
III PAC 2024
Ing. Yeymi Calix L. MGI/ MDET
Procesadores ARM
Los procesadores ARM (Advanced RISC Machine) son una familia de microprocesadores
basados en la arquitectura RISC (Reduced Instruction Set Computing), diseñada para ser
eficiente en términos de consumo de energía y rendimiento. Estos procesadores son
ampliamente utilizados en dispositivos móviles, sistemas embebidos, y en una creciente
gama de aplicaciones, desde servidores hasta dispositivos IoT.
Características principales de los procesadores ARM:
1. Arquitectura RISC: ARM está basado en la filosofía RISC, que se enfoca en realizar
operaciones simples y rápidas, optimizando el rendimiento y reduciendo el consumo de
energía al minimizar la complejidad de las instrucciones del procesador.
2. Bajo consumo de energía: ARM es conocido por su eficiencia energética, lo que lo hace
ideal para dispositivos portátiles como teléfonos inteligentes, tabletas y wearables, donde la
duración de la batería es crucial.
3. Licenciamiento flexible: ARM no fabrica procesadores, sino que licencia su arquitectura
a otros fabricantes como Qualcomm, Apple, Samsung y Nvidia, lo que permite una amplia
adopción y adaptación a diferentes necesidades. Esto ha impulsado su uso masivo en
dispositivos móviles y otros sectores.
4. Compatibilidad con múltiples núcleos: ARM ha evolucionado para admitir
procesadores multinúcleo, permitiendo que los dispositivos ejecuten múltiples procesos
simultáneamente de manera eficiente, lo que es clave en aplicaciones que requieren mayor
rendimiento sin sacrificar el consumo de energía.
5. Variedad de aplicaciones:
- Dispositivos móviles: ARM domina el mercado de smartphones y tablets, donde su
eficiencia energética y potencia lo hacen ideal.
- Sistemas embebidos: ARM es ampliamente utilizado en sistemas integrados como
electrodomésticos, automóviles, y dispositivos IoT, gracias a su versatilidad y bajo consumo.
- Servidores y computadoras personales: En los últimos años, ARM ha ingresado al mercado
de servidores y computadoras de escritorio con procesadores como los de la serie Apple M1
y M2, y los chips ARM para servidores como los de AWS Graviton.
6. Evolución y variantes: ARM ha lanzado múltiples versiones y series a lo largo del
Facultad de Ingeniería en Sistemas
Campus Juticalpa
Taller de Hardware
III PAC 2024
Ing. Yeymi Calix L. MGI/ MDET
tiempo:
- ARMv7: Una de las versiones anteriores más conocidas, usada en muchos dispositivos
móviles.
- ARMv8: Introdujo soporte para 64 bits, mejorando el rendimiento en aplicaciones más
complejas.
- ARMv9: Más reciente, con mejoras en seguridad (Confidential Compute Architecture),
inteligencia artificial y machine learning, optimizaciones clave para el futuro de la
informática móvil y en la nube.
Comparación con otras arquitecturas
En comparación con arquitecturas como x86 de Intel y AMD, ARM se destaca por su diseño
eficiente en términos de energía, mientras que x86 generalmente ofrece mayor rendimiento
bruto, especialmente en aplicaciones intensivas como juegos o servidores tradicionales. Sin
embargo, ARM ha ganado terreno debido a la creciente necesidad de eficiencia energética y
su capacidad para escalar en rendimiento.
Ventajas de los procesadores ARM:
- Bajo consumo energético.
- Escalabilidad: Se puede adaptar desde microcontroladores hasta servidores de alto
rendimiento.
- Flexibilidad de diseño: Los fabricantes pueden personalizar sus diseños sobre la
arquitectura base de ARM.
- Amplia adopción: Están presentes en una variedad de dispositivos, desde smartphones
hasta supercomputadoras.
Desventajas de los procesadores ARM:
- Menor compatibilidad con aplicaciones tradicionales de escritorio y servidores, aunque esto
ha mejorado con la adopción de ARM en servidores y la creación de entornos compatibles,
como macOS para los chips Apple M1/M2.
- Menor rendimiento en tareas de alto cálculo comparado con algunos procesadores x86,
aunque esto también ha mejorado con los avances recientes.